Japan (Very Carefully) Drops Plastic Explosives Onto An Asteroid

  • Category:Event
NPR
 
Early Friday morning, Japan's Hayabusa2 spacecraft detonated an explosive device over a small asteroid. The goal was to create a fresh crater that will later be studied by the spacecraft.

Japanese Journalist Found Guilty Of Defamation In HPV Vaccine Case

  • Category:Event
SCIENCE MAGAZINE
 
A Japanese court ruled yesterday that a medical journalist who has championed vaccination to reduce the risk of cervical cancer defamed a neurologist by writing that he had fabricated data showing a link between the vaccine and brain damage in mice.

Japan Will Partially Lift Evacuation Order In Town Where Fukushima Nuclear Plant Located

  • Category:Event
FOX NEWS
 
Just over eight years since the Fukushima nuclear plant in Japan was crippled by a devastating earthquake and tsunami, officials revealed Tuesday they plan to partially lift an evacuation order for one of the two towns were the facility is located.
